this may start a war but it is fact that has been proven by all the major atv mags in shoot outs . the polaris 400 is underpowered or over weight depending on how you look at it. it is built on the same chasy as the 500ho . the ride is smooth but not as good as the outlander . the polaris suffers from a major designe flaw as do all polaris irs bikes . that is no grease fittings on there suspenion joints. now for the outlander . awsome power as it will run with any 500cc sport/ute bike made . best ride i have ever sat on very very smooth . handles like a sport bike . climbs like a goat . and is very stable in off camber stuff . add some 589's or mud lites and a better mudd bike you will not find . the weekness of the outlander is deep water . but with a few mods it is corectable . the outlander when broke in will break 60mph but is slow going from 50mph up to 60mph. the breaking is awsome . the the tti irs is awsome . there are a few noises that you have to get used to on the outlander but most are there as a result of some designe benefit . yes i am bias as i own a outlander 400ccho xt . but i allso own a polaris and will probably not buy another polaris as long as bombardier is out there .
